FTP over TLS是一种在文件传输协议(FTP)的基础上增加了传输层安全性(TLS)加密的通信协议,下面将详细介绍FTP服务器以及FTP over TLS的各个方面,包括FTP服务器的基本概念、FTP over TLS的原理、FileZilla服务器的配置和使用、以及在遇到常见问题时的解决方法,具体分析如下:

1、FTP服务器的基本概念
定义与功能:FTP服务器是专为文件传输协议设计的服务器软件,它允许用户在客户端和服务器之间上传或下载文件,FTP服务器支持两种传输模式:主动模式和被动模式,这两种模式主要区别在于谁来初始化数据连接。
服务器软件选择:FileZilla Server是一款开源的FTP服务器软件,具有易于使用和配置的特点。
2、理解FTP over TLS
什么是FTP over TLS:它是一种安全的FTP通信方式,通过在FTP会话中使用TLS加密来保护数据传输的安全性,该方式下,客户端在开始传输数据之前,会发送“AUTH TLS”命令来请求对会话进行加密。
为什么使用FTP over TLS:传统的FTP协议在传输数据时不提供任何加密措施,这意味着传输过程中的数据可能会被第三方截获,使用FTP over TLS可以确保数据在传输过程中的安全,防止敏感信息泄露。
3、配置FTP服务器以支持FTP over TLS
配置步骤:要使FTP服务器支持FTP over TLS,需要进行特定的配置,以FileZilla Server为例,可以通过其图形界面轻松启用TLS加密功能。

注意事项:配置FTP over TLS时,需要确保有有效的TLS证书,大多数情况下,需要从证书颁发机构(CA)获取证书,或者可以使用Let’s Encrypt等服务获取免费的TLS证书。
4、使用FileZilla客户端连接FTP over TLS
操作步骤:打开FileZilla客户端,通过“文件”>“站点管理器”进入管理界面,新建或编辑已有的站点,确保在“加密”选项中选择“只使用普通FTP(不安全)”,适用于服务器未支持FTP over TLS的情况。
配置加密选项:如果服务器支持FTP over TLS,可以选择“隐式FTP over TLS”或“显式FTP over TLS”,这取决于服务器的配置和客户端的需求。
5、解决常见的FTP over TLS连接问题
服务器不支持问题:当遇到不支持FTP over TLS的服务器时,可以通过在FileZilla客户端中选择“只使用普通FTP”来解决连接问题。
PASV方式连接问题:如果连接时出现PASV方式的连接错误,可能需要在FTP服务器或客户端设置中调整相关的连接设置。
在了解以上内容后,以下还有几点需要注意:

TLS证书的管理:定期更新TLS证书是维护FTP over TLS安全性的关键步骤,证书过期可能导致连接失败或安全性降低。
防火墙和网络配置:确保服务器的防火墙设置允许FTP以及FTP over TLS的特定端口,避免因端口被阻止而无法连接。
安全性能的监控:定期检查日志文件和服务器的安全性能,可以帮助及时发现和解决潜在的安全问题。
FTP over TLS提供了一种在传统FTP协议基础上增加数据传输安全性的有效方式,通过适当的服务器配置和客户端设置,可以充分利用这一技术来保护文件传输过程的安全,解决连接问题和优化服务器设置,可以进一步提升FTP服务的效能和安全性。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复